While captivating fans throughout the season on the field, the Green Bay Packers battled an adversary greater than the opposing team off the field; they attacked the problem of hunger across Wisconsin. Partnering with Sargento Foods Inc. for the seventh consecutive season, every offensive touchdown by the Packers throughout the season helped feed Wisconsin families in need through "Touchdowns for Charity."

Continuing its commitment to fight the battle against hunger, Sargento announces it will donate $500 to Paul's Pantry for every touchdown made by a Green Bay Packers wide receiver or tight end during the 2009 season. With 23 touchdowns scored by wide receivers and tight ends this season, Sargento and the Green Bay Packers are on the way to a victory against hunger.
